Banks in Australia have a strong history of helping agri-business customers through difficult times. Banks provide a range of services to help farming customers experiencing not only the effects of drought but also natural disasters or other circumstances outside their control.
The ABA welcomes the Government’s continued support regarding the existing provisions of in-drought support measures.
